HIVE Builds Canadian AI Infrastructure Empire
HIVE Digital Technologies is positioning itself at the intersection of Canada's demand for AI infrastructure and the growing need to explain where the land, electricity, and water required to build it will come from.
The company has pivoted from its mining mandate to acquiring GPU-based cryptocurrency data centers and repurposing GPUs toward high-performance computing and cloud applications.
In 2027, HIVE expanded aggressively in Paraguay, adding 18 EH/s across 300 MW of capacity through its Valenzuela and Yguazú developments. The company's installed Bitcoin mining capacity is approximately 25.5 EH/s.
The secondary HPC segment is becoming increasingly more material to the company's bottom line, with revenue up almost 47% year-over-year in Q1 2027.
